Ingredients

  1. 4 ozbacon
  2. 1 cupwhite onion finely chopped
  3. 1 tbspgarlic 4-8 cloves (minced)
  4. 1jalapeno or 1 cup of sliced jalapenos
  5. 1 (14.5 oz)can diced tomatoes UNDRAINED
  6. 1/2 cupfresh cilantro
  7. 15 ozcan pinto beans UNDRAINED
  8. 1bay leaf
  9. 1/2 tspblack pepper to taste
  10. 1/8 tspsalt to taste

Cooking Instructions

  1. 1

    In a medium pot chop up bacon in small pieces and brown in pot for about 3 minutes.

  2. 2

    Add the chopped onion, stir well and often with the bacon until the onions begin cook about 6 mins.

  3. 3

    Add the garlic and jalapenos. Stir constantly so the garlic doesn't burn but does brown and everything becomes aromatic.

  4. 4

    Add the canned tomatoes with juices and half cilantro, scrapping the bottom of the pan to get all the stuck on bits up.

  5. 5

    Add the undrained beans, black pepper and bay leaves.

  6. 6

    Bring to a high simmer over medium heat. Stir occasionally.

  7. 7

    Once bubbling, reduce heat to low and taste for seasoning. If needed, add salt but just a little at a time.

  8. 8

    Cover and keep warm for about 20 minutes. This gives the flavors time to combine together.
